Understanding the Duty of a Certified Nursing Aide
The role of a Certified Nursing Aide (CNA) is necessary in the medical care system, giving important support to both patients and taking care of team. CNAs act as the foundation of daily patient care, assisting with activities of everyday living such as bathing, dressing, and feeding (CNA School). They monitor patients' vital signs, report modifications to registered nurses, and ensure a tidy and safe environment. This placement requires solid interaction abilities to efficiently communicate with people and their households, as well as team effort to team up with nursing staff. In enhancement, CNAs typically provide emotional assistance, helping to relieve clients' anxieties. Their hands-on treatment considerably affects clients' health, making them important members of the healthcare group committed to enhancing client convenience and top quality of life

Review of CNA Training Programs
While many individuals aim to enter the healthcare area, comprehending the framework of CNA training programs is essential for success. These programs typically encompass a combination of classroom guideline and hands-on clinical practice. The curriculum is developed to furnish pupils with the foundational knowledge necessary for offering patient care, including topics such as human composition, infection control, and client safety and security. Programs generally differ in length, ranging from a couple of weeks to several months, depending upon state laws and institutional demands. Additionally, aspiring nursing aides may find that programs are provided with numerous places, including neighborhood colleges, professional colleges, and health care centers. Ultimately, finishing a CNA training program is a critical action toward getting qualification and launching a gratifying profession in medical care.

Patient Care Strategies
Mastering person care methods is critical for striving nursing assistants, as these abilities create the foundation of reliable health care distribution. CNA classes emphasize the value of standard yet critical abilities, including showering, feeding, and dressing patients, which enhance comfort and dignity. Students discover to assist with wheelchair, advertising freedom while ensuring security. Essential indicator monitoring, such as examining pulse and blood pressure, is also covered, providing assistants with needed analysis abilities. Infection control practices educate correct sanitation techniques, decreasing the threat of illness in medical care settings. Furthermore, comprehending personal care and health ensures the health of patients. These methods not only encourage nursing aides however also significantly add to favorable patient results in different health care atmospheres.

Just how Long Does It Take to Total CNA Courses?
CNA courses generally take in between 4 to twelve weeks to finish, depending upon the program's framework and routine. This period allows students to obtain vital abilities and expertise required for their future functions as nursing aides.
Are CNA Courses Readily Available Online or Just In-Person?
CNA courses are readily available in both online and in-person layouts. Online alternatives offer adaptability, while in-person training supplies hands-on experience crucial for developing skills essential to offer care successfully in medical care settings.
What Is the Cost of CNA Training Programs?
CNA training programs typically range from $500 to $2,000, relying on the institution and area. Added prices might consist of books, attires, and accreditation charges, which aspiring nursing aides need to take into consideration when budgeting for their education and learning.

What Are the Age Demands to End Up Being a CNA?
Normally, people have to be at least 18 years old to enroll in CNA courses. Some programs may accept pupils as young as 16 or 17, supplied they meet particular demands and get adult authorization.
